Unlikely: Most home pregnancy tests (hpts) claim to be 99% accurate on the first day of the missed period. However, research suggests that most hpts do not always detect the very low levels of pregnancy hormones this early. Most hpts can accurately detect pregnancy 1 week after a missed period.
